American band with Chicano and Pachuco roots and a style influenced by the doo wop era artists, such as The Penguins and Don & Dewey, mixed with the avantgarde of John Cage and Edgard Varèse.
Produced by Frank Zappa, the band's leader [a1277301] replaced the mock 'Ruben Sano' identity created by Zappa on [m36745]. A chance meeting between Guevara & Zappa happened at The Shrine in 1969 and later, through friend [a256174], he met up again with Zappa in 1971 and auditioned the Ruben & The Jets line-up. Thus, the "For Real" title of the band's debut album on Mercury. The band briefly toured with Zappa in 1972 and also issued a second album on the label.
